Mario D'Leon (born June 19, 1973, in Queens, New York) is an American actor, stuntman, and voice actor. He is best known for providing the voice for Luis Fernando Lopez in Grand Theft Auto IV, The Lost and Damned, and The Ballad of Gay Tony. Aside from that, D'Leon has also appeared in TV shows such as Lights Out, Gotham, White Collar, Law & Order: Criminal Intent, The Onion News Network, Golden Boy and Law & Order: Special Victims Unit.
